N-extended Chern-Simons Carrollian supergravities in 2+1 spacetime dimensions

Abstract

In this work we present the ultra-relativistic -extended AdS Chern-Simons supergravity theories in three spacetime dimensions invariant under -extended AdS Carroll superalgebras. We first consider the and cases; subsequently, we generalize our analysis to , with even, and to , with . The -extended AdS Carroll superalgebras are obtained through the Carrollian (i.e., ultra-relativistic) contraction applied to an extension of , to , to an extension of , and to the direct sum of an algebra and , respectively. We also analyze the flat limit (, being the length parameter) of the aforementioned -extended Chern-Simons AdS Carroll supergravities, in which we recover the ultra-relativistic -extended (flat) Chern-Simons supergravity theories invariant under -extended super-Carroll algebras. The flat limit is applied at the level of the superalgebras, Chern-Simons actions, supersymmetry transformation laws, and field equations.
